Females run the workouts this month—with females out front on all but three of the month’s top workout songs. The list also favors the poppier end of the musical spectrum. At the same time—even with these elements in common—there’s still room for a few surprises.
The most anticipated workout songs of the month are the new singles from Sia and Meghan Trainor. Collaborations also proved popular—with Zara Larsson and Fifth Harmony teaming up with MNEK and Ty Dolla $ign, respectively. Lastly, from the fellows, you’ll find the latest from Pitbull, a remix from Coldplay, and a fast track from St. Lucia.
In short, what seems like a homogeneous playlist on the surface turns out to be a remarkably fluid mix of dance, rap, and rock on further inspection. Moreover, it’s spring—when pop’s jauntiness returns after months of hibernation. So, it’s a great time of year for buoyant beats and an even better time to get outdoors.
Here’s the full list—according to the votes logged on workout music site Run Hundred.
Zara Larsson & MNEK – Never Forget You – 73 BPM
Coldplay – Adventure of a Lifetime (Matoma Remix) – 112 BPM
Years & Years & Tove Lo – Desire – 126 BPM
St. Lucia – Help Me Run Away – 158 BPM
JoJo – When Love Hurts (Hugel Remix) – 120 BPM
